How Much Does It Cost To Add A Basement To A Home. Prices can start as high as $300 and can jump to $500 per square foot when you build an entire second or third floor onto your home. Digging, building, and finishing a basement typically costs between $60,000 and $150,000*. The cost to build a basement depends largely on whether you’re building a new home or thinking of adding a basement to your current property—and the level of work that could entail.
